Clifford Chance Advises on €92 Million Financing for Wind Farm in Latvia

"Clifford Chance advised lenders, including the Nordic Investment Bank and the European Bank for Reconstruction and Development, on a €92 million project finance loan for the construction of a wind farm in Smiltene Municipality, Latvia. The wind farm, developed by SIA WPR2, will have a capacity of 112 MW, significantly increasing Latvia's onshore wind capacity. The project is backed by Taaleri Energia's SolarWind III Fund and Lords LB Asset Management."

**Law Firms Involved in the Transaction:** Clifford Chance acted as legal advisors to the lenders, which included the Nordic Investment Bank, the European Bank for Reconstruction and Development, and Luminor Bank AS. **Transaction Overview:** The transaction involved a project finance term loan and a letter of credit loan amounting to up to EUR 92 million, granted to Sabiedrība ar Ierobežotu Atbildību WPR2 (SIA WPR2) for the construction and operation of a wind farm located in Smiltene Municipality, Latvia. The Smiltene Wind Farm is set to have a capacity of 112 MW, which will nearly double Latvia’s installed onshore wind capacity. **Legal Team:** The Clifford Chance team advising on the English law aspects of the transaction was led by: - Mateusz Chruściak (Counsel) - Aleksandra Białyszewska (Senior Associate) The team also included: - Mateusz Chmura (Counsel) - Joanna Korycińska (Associate) - Maciej Kujawa (Associate) The transaction was supervised by Andrzej Stosio (Partner).
